SKIMS

HR Generalist

Office Senior $9.2k/mo

Summary

SKIMS is a global apparel brand creating technically innovative, comfort-driven underwear, loungewear, shapewear, and essentials. The HR Generalist partners with employees and managers to deliver core People & Culture programs across employee relations, performance, talent processes, and HR operations. The role supports a fast-paced HQ environment and helps scale people infrastructure as the business grows.

What you'll do

  • Serve as a first point of contact for employee questions on policies, benefits, leave of absence, performance, and workplace concerns.
  • Support managers with employee relations issues, documentation, and performance conversations; escalate complex matters when needed.
  • Interpret and apply company policies, employment laws, and HR best practices to provide consistent guidance.
  • Support performance review cycles, including timelines, manager guidance, and process integrity.
  • Assist with salary review cycles and contribute to talent assessments and succession planning discussions.
  • Partner with leaders on employee development and engagement initiatives.
  • Support recruitment efforts with Talent Acquisition and hiring managers and help ensure smooth onboarding.
  • Assist with offer processes, new hire orientation, and onboarding coordination.
  • Administer HR policies and procedures and help develop/roll out new HR processes as the business scales.
  • Support payroll and benefits administration with People Operations and act as an employee resource for related questions.
  • Help ensure compliance with federal, state, and local employment laws; flag risks and recommend updates.
  • Maintain accurate employee records and protect confidentiality of sensitive information.
  • Support People & Culture initiatives related to values, inclusion, and engagement; bring forward ideas to improve HR processes and employee experience.

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Human Resources, Business, or a related field (required).

  • HR certification such as PHR/SPHR (preferred).

  • 5–7 years of progressive HR experience, ideally in a fast-paced or high-growth environment.

  • Strong working knowledge of California and federal employment laws.

  • Experience supporting employee relations, performance management, and talent processes.

  • Apparel, retail, or consumer brand experience (preferred).

  • Core competencies: sound judgment and empathy, operational excellence, business partnership, clear communication, adaptability/continuous improvement.

Conditions

  • Location: Los Angeles HQ.

  • Healthcare: up to 100% company-paid medical, dental, and vision.

  • Kind Body fertility benefits.

  • 401(k) with up to 4% match.

  • Unlimited PTO.

  • LinkedIn Learning access.

  • Employee discounts.

  • HQ perks: free weekly catered lunch (Mon–Thu), dog-friendly office (Thu–Fri), free swag giveaways, annual holiday and summer parties, invitations to pop-ups/events, complimentary daily snacks and beverages.
